Activities

The Dr Martin Clarke YOST aims to train the next generation of organists, preserving the UK's rich cultural heritage of church music. We do this by paying for excellent teaching for our scholars, under the overall supervision of our Director, and providing opportunities for them to gain practical experience playing in churches.

Objects: The Advancement Of Christian Religion, Education And The Arts In Particular By Funding Scholarships For Young People Aged Between 13 And 18 To Support Church Music In General And Organ Music In Particular.
